Israeli web development company Wix is cutting approximately 20% of its workforce, CEO Avishai Abrahami announced. The layoffs, attributed partly to the adoption of artificial intelligence, reflect ongoing efficiency measures across the tech sector.

Wix, the Israel-based web development platform, is reducing its headcount by about 20%, according to CEO Avishai Abrahami. The decision is part of a broader restructuring effort as the company pivots toward greater use of artificial intelligence in its operations. Abrahami stated that the workforce reduction aims to streamline the organization and improve focus on AI-powered product development. The cut affects multiple departments, though the company did not specify exact numbers of employees impacted. Wix has been developing AI tools for website creation, including automated design features and content generation. The layoffs follow a pattern seen across the technology industry, where companies are reassessing staffing levels in response to AI integration and market conditions. The announcement comes as Wix continues to compete with other website builders such as Squarespace and WordPress, which are also investing in AI capabilities. The company’s stock has seen fluctuations as investors weigh the potential cost savings against the challenges of scaling AI-driven products.

The Wix workforce reduction highlights a broader trend in the technology sector: companies are increasingly using AI to automate tasks previously performed by employees, leading to layoffs despite strong business performance in some cases. Wix’s move could signal that even growth-stage companies are prioritizing efficiency over headcount expansion. For the web development industry, the shift suggests that AI tools may lower the barrier for users to create sophisticated websites, potentially reducing demand for human developers. However, it also opens opportunities for specialized AI-focused roles. Other tech firms, including Meta, Google, and Microsoft, have similarly announced layoffs tied to AI strategy realignment in recent months. The decision may affect Wix’s customer base, as the company will need to ensure that service quality and product innovation remain high during the transition. Competitors could use the disruption to capture market share.

From an investment perspective, Wix’s workforce reduction could lead to improved profit margins in the near term, as operating expenses decrease. However, the long-term success of this strategy depends on whether AI-generated websites can match the quality and customization offered by human designers. Investors should note that workforce cuts do not guarantee improved financial performance; they may also indicate underlying challenges in adapting to technological change. The tech industry has experienced multiple waves of layoffs, and the full impact of AI on employment and revenue streams is still uncertain. Broader market implications suggest that companies embracing AI efficiency may outperform peers in the long run, but such transitions carry execution risks. Wix’s move is reflective of an industry recalibrating for an AI-centric future, and further restructurings could occur across the tech landscape.
